Corvette Wins IMSA Endurance Race in Virginia
A Chevrolet Corvette Racing C7.R, driven by Jan Magnussen and Antonio Garcia wins on Sunday 28 August 2016 – taking both the overall and the top GTLM class during the IMSA SportsCar Championship race at Virginia International Raceway in Alton, Virginia. Continue reading
Chevrolet Corvette Sweeps in Canada
The #31 Fox Chevrolet Corvette Daytona Prototype driven by Americans Dane Cameron and Eric Curran won the Mobil 1 SportsCar Grand Prix at Canadian Tire Motorsport Park in Canada, yesterday. Continue reading

Harvick in a Chevy Decaled Racer takes Phoenix
Harvick won in a spec racer by a hundredth of a second, the closest finish in NASCAR Sprint Cup History. This was Harvick’s 500th consecutive series start, as one of only by 14 others throughout the history of NASCAR.
